What do you mean refuse to work with old chipsets? do you mean the integrated GPU or built gpu? or the chipsets from north bridge and south bridge?
There were reports from people not being able to run some modern GPUs on some older motherboards. I don't remember the exact details but I think it was about AMD Polaris cards not working with some socket 1155 (Sandy/Ivy Bridge generation) motherboards. All you get when you turn on the PC is black screen, no video output. Something about GPU BIOS being incompatible with some older boards, I guess. These occurrences are very rare, but still it happens sometimes. Most of the time it's not a problem and if your motherboard has pci-e slots then any GPU should work. It's just hard to say with 100% certainty. 99.99% that it'll work fine. Smiley
there is type differences on pcie ver 2.0 ver3.0 but on mining the difference is nosense
It's actually pci-e 1.1 with his G33 chipset, not even 2.0.
